Qualitative Data
Data that is descriptive and conceptual, often categorized based on qualities and characteristics that are not numerical.
Chi-squared Test
An analytical test designed to evaluate whether there's a significant discrepancy between frequencies observed and those anticipated in various categories.
Contingency Table
A table used in statistics to display the frequency distribution of variables, showing the observed number of cases in each category.
Nominal Data
Data categorized without a natural order or ranking among the categories, such as gender or race.
